找回密码
 注册
Simdroid-非首页
查看: 162|回复: 5

[警告错误信息] UMAT程序在windows可以运行在linux下不行Illegal floating point operation(signal 8)

[复制链接]
发表于 2011-7-2 16:17:29 | 显示全部楼层 |阅读模式 来自 清华大学
本帖最后由 zsq-w 于 2011-7-7 17:45 编辑

用fortran写的UMAT,之前一直在windows系统下用的,没有什么问题

现在改到linux系统下(red hat),本构迭代部分不收敛,提醒的错误是
-------------------------------------
Abaqus Error: The executable /opt/ABAQUS/6.9-1/exec/standard.exe
aborted with system error "Illegal floating point operation" (signal 8).
-------------------------------------

分母太小?其他还有什么原因吗?
求指点,谢谢!
发表于 2011-7-2 19:31:15 | 显示全部楼层 来自 湖南长沙
Simdroid开发平台
换成双精度的试试~good luck
回复 不支持

使用道具 举报

 楼主| 发表于 2011-7-7 17:14:48 | 显示全部楼层 来自 清华大学
谢谢,试过了不管用 :(
2# woodpeter
回复 不支持

使用道具 举报

发表于 2012-2-22 17:02:15 | 显示全部楼层 来自 新疆乌鲁木齐
子程序中出现了,除以0等问题,仔细查看一下子程序。
http://www.imechanica.org/node/3685
回复 不支持

使用道具 举报

发表于 2012-5-4 05:47:06 | 显示全部楼层 来自 美国
遇到相同的问题,在windows下子程序没有任何问题。
但是到了Linux系统出现 system error "Illegal floating point operation" (signal 8)

请问楼主解决此问题了吗?
回复 不支持

使用道具 举报

发表于 2013-6-9 13:51:10 | 显示全部楼层 来自 四川乐山
magicalarm 发表于 2012-5-4 05:47
遇到相同的问题,在windows下子程序没有任何问题。
但是到了Linux系统出现 system error "Illegal floating ...

你好,我也遇到了类似的问题,请问你的问题解决了吗?
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-4-20 17:28 , Processed in 0.031467 second(s), 11 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表